Danny Francis Dalton was a 2012 independent candidate who sought election to the U.S. Senate from Maine.

Dalton ran in the 2012 election for the U.S. Senate, representing Maine. Dalton ran as an Independent. He lost to Angus King in the general election on November 6, 2012.[2]

U.S. Senate, Maine General Election, 2012
Party Candidate Vote % Votes
     Independent Green check mark transparent.pngAngus King 51.1% 370,580
     Democratic Cynthia Dill 12.8% 92,900
     Republican Charles Summers 29.7% 215,399
     Libertarian Andrew Ian Dodge 0.8% 5,624
     Independent Danny Francis Dalton 0.8% 5,807
     Independent Stephen Woods 1.4% 10,289
     N/A Blank Votes 3.3% 24,121
Total Votes 724,720
Source: Maine Secretary of State "United States Senate Election Results"
